About this trial
Rotator cuff tears are a significant health concern that severely affect shoulder joint mobility in patients. Common clinical manifestations of RCTs include shoulder pain, limited range of motion, joint instability, muscle weakness, and functional disability. In patients with rotator cuff tears, the prevalence of vitamin D deficiency ranges from 8.3% to 71%. Given its critical role in muscle strength and function, vitamin D is emerging as an important factor in the management of musculoskeletal disorders, including rotator cuff injuries. Despite the promising evidence regarding vitamin D's role in muscle strength and tendon healing, the specific impact of vitamin D supplementation on postoperative rehabilitation remains unclear. Given that vitamin D deficiency is easily diagnosed and treated, it is considered a modifiable risk factor that could be utilized in orthopedic care to improve patient outcomes. Vitamin D supplementation is a cost-effective and potentially efficient intervention that may enhance muscle strength, reduce postoperative pain, and improve joint function in patients recovering from rotator cuff repair. The objective of this study is to investigate the effects of vitamin D supplementation on postoperative outcomes in patients undergoing arthroscopic rotator cuff repair. The study will be conducted as a randomized controlled trial, with participants receiving either a daily dose of 4000 IU of vitamin D or a placebo. The primary outcomes to be evaluated include muscle strength, postoperative pain, and joint function. Blood samples will be collected at baseline, and after 3 months, 6 months, and 12 months of supplementation to monitor the effects of vitamin D on serum levels and its correlation with clinical outcomes.
Eligibility criteria
Qualifiers
Male and female patients aged between 40 and 70 years.
Clinically and radiologically (magnetic resonance imaging) diagnosed full-thickness supraspinatus tendon tears that were confirmed by arthroscopic surgery and could be surgically repaired.
Degree of supraspinatus tendon tear according to the DeOrio and Cofield grading system as moderate tear (1-3 cm) and mild tear (<1 cm).
Serum vitamin D level <30 ng/mL >20 ng/mL before rotator cuff tears surgery
Disqualifiers
Presence of other shoulder pathologies such as subscapularis tear, adhesive capsulitis, long head of biceps tendonitis, calcific tendonitis, or shoulder tumor.
Large or unrepairable rotator cuff tear (>3 cm).
Previous history of shoulder surgery or recurrent rotator cuff tears.
Combined injury to the shoulder labrum, articular cartilage or biceps tendon.
